Select a dealer that has access to land in the area that you wish to reside. With land/home packages becoming a large percentage of a dealer's sales, many work with realtors and property owners for land availability.

If your credit is good, tell the dealer you want an FHA loan. Your down payments can be as little as 3% down. There are programs where the dealer can contribute to the closing cost, down payment, etc.
